Describes a person, group, or place that is surrounded by difficulties, troubles, or is under constant attack and stress.
Uso & Nuances
Often used in news, reports, or formal writing about people, companies, or places facing serious difficulties. Common with words like 'beleaguered company', 'beleaguered city'. Not commonly used in casual speech.
